Job Description

Objective: Provide administrative support for the Pet Clinic, and provide assistance to the public regarding medication, procedures, scheduling appointments, and processing invoices and payment.

Essential Functions:

Facility & Infrastructure & Procurement Support
Adheres to agency SOPs to include standard best practices on safety and compliance.
Primary support for the clinic reception desk:
Answer incoming calls and check/return messages
Schedule appointments
Update cancellations
Fill openings as needed
Confirm appointments the day before
Greets and helps all visitors/volunteers
Process paperwork as needed

Assist with the flow of incoming animals throughout designated areas, take animal weight as needed.
Processes all reminder emails, calls and postings
Stock, clean and organize lobby area of the clinic and the reception desk.
Ensure deposits are taken and applied to the client account.
Responsible for obtaining and uploading medical history to patient files

Position Requirements:
Humane treatment of animals
Is able to accept and explain the concepts of prepubescent sterilization, prerelease sterilization of adopted animals and humane euthanasia
Knowledge of the diseases and disorders of animals, spay and neuter and related procedures, and animal handling and restraint
Familiarity with medical terminology and medical knowledge, willingness to learn
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ously
Demonstrate flexible and efficient time management and ability to prioritize workload
Effective communication skills

Qualifications:
High School graduate required
1-3 years’ experience in high contact customer service position
Working knowledge of computer systems and programs

Physical Factors:
Work performed in animal clinic, high exposure to animals
Ability to lift up to 50 lbs. unassisted, and over 50 lbs. with assistance
Potential exposure to zoonotic diseases, dangerous and fractious animals, high noise levels, wet surfaces, hazardous chemicals, and sharp objects
Long periods of standing, bending, stooping, reaching, and working outdoors in differing climate may be required
